When He Stops Remembering the Sweetness of Her Name
When its time to for him to sail away
like wind-blown leaves and cherry blossoms drifting in the lake
When He journeys far,as far as moons to reach
When He forgets the fragrance of Her hair
and how She tasted 'neath fresh linen sheets
When He forgets the sweetness of her name
and all the thousand ways She loved him through each day
Its then,She will remember each promise they concealed
Its then when She would whisper,'Come back and lay with me
Come close ,and tread all solitude beneath your tired feet
Look deep into these eyes and tell me what you see.
Tell me,are your nights long,are they vacant and cold
Or do the tea-light candles still glow to keep you warm?'
Its then where She would whisper ,'Come back and lay with me
Embraced by open arms is where you ought to be'
But whispers slowly fade like ripples of fresh rain
that once flooded this heart,then dried like ash of grey .
Her whispers go unanswered,His silence will prevail
His cheeks won't feel each tear drop,His heart buries the pain.
His mind rejects the memory and moments they have shared
But thoughts keep spreading freely like wings of soaring birds
Thoughts will keep returning, years after His regrets
Recalling yester's green fields and a lady with a hat
A lady on a blanket,hands wrapped around her knees
His shoes right there beside her,a fondled kiss in breeze.
She must have been the one...All along She was the one
The girl that keeps on living ,the shadow in his dreams....
The girl that keeps on playing ,pressing his piano keys.
